  1. Federal grand jury piles more charges on British fugitive 'Fast Eddie' Maher

    SPRINGFIELD, Mo. -- A fugitive from England who was arrested in Ozark this month faces more charges.  A federal grand jury indicted Edward "Fast Eddie" Maher, 56, for illegally possessing firearms, document fraud and identity theft.

    LONDON, June 19 (Reuters) - South Africa scored 175 all out from 38.4 overs in their Champions Trophy semi-final against England at The Oval on Wednesday. Scores: South Africa 175 all out (D. Miller 56 not out; J.Tredwell 3-19) (Editing by Mark Meadows)
